php表单元素怎么获得
-
首先使用“
“`
其中`action`属性指定了表单提交的目标URL,`method`属性指定了表单提交的方式为POST。接下来,将要用到的表单元素一一添加到该标签内即可。常见的表单元素有:
1. 文本框(``):允许用户输入文本。
“`html
“`2. 密码框(``):允许用户输入密码,输入的内容会被隐藏。
“`html
“`3. 单选按钮(``):允许用户从多个选项中选择一个。
“`html
“`4. 复选框(``):允许用户从多个选项中选择多个或不选。
“`html
“`5. 下拉列表(`
“`html
“`6. 多行文本框(`
“`html
“`7. 提交按钮(``):提交表单内容。
“`html
“`最后,用户填写表单并点击提交按钮后,表单内容将会被发送到指定的URL。在目标URL的处理逻辑中,可以通过`$_POST`超全局变量来获取表单提交的数据。例如,可以使用`$_POST[‘name’]`来获取文本框中用户输入的姓名。
“`php
$name = $_POST[‘name’];
// 处理$name的逻辑…$password = $_POST[‘password’];
// 处理$password的逻辑…$gender = $_POST[‘gender’];
// 处理$gender的逻辑…$selectedFruits = $_POST[‘fruit’];
// 处理$selectedFruits的逻辑…$city = $_POST[‘city’];
// 处理$city的逻辑…$message = $_POST[‘message’];
// 处理$message的逻辑…
“`以上就是创建表单元素以及获取表单数据的基本方法。根据实际需求,你可以添加更多的表单元素和逻辑处理。记得根据题目要求,将标题去掉并保证内容要开门见山的回答问题。另外,根据题目的要求,还需要保证文章字数大于3000字。
2年前 -
获得表单元素的方式有多种方法,具体取决于你使用的是哪种编程语言和框架。在PHP中,表单元素的值可以通过以下几种方式获得:
1. 通过$_POST数组获得:当使用POST方法提交表单时,表单元素的值可以通过$_POST数组获得。$_POST数组是一个关联数组,其键是表单元素的name属性值,值是用户输入的数据。例如,如果有一个输入框的name属性值为”username”,那么可以通过$_POST[‘username’]获得用户输入的值。
2. 通过$_GET数组获得:当使用GET方法提交表单时,表单元素的值可以通过$_GET数组获得。$_GET数组的使用方式和$_POST数组相同。
3. 通过$_REQUEST数组获得:$_REQUEST数组是一个合并了$_GET、$_POST和$_COOKIE数组的超全局数组。当一个表单既可以使用GET方法提交,又可以使用POST方法提交时,可以通过$_REQUEST数组获得表单元素的值。
4. 使用全局变量:在PHP中,还有一些全局变量可以用于获取表单元素的值。例如,可以使用$GLOBALS[‘name’]获取表单元素的值,其中’name’是表单元素的name属性值。
5. 使用HTTP请求库:如果你使用的是PHP框架,可能会提供专门用于处理HTTP请求的库。这些库通常提供了丰富的方法和API,让你可以灵活地处理表单元素的值。
需要注意的是,为了保证表单安全性,应该对获得的表单元素值进行验证和过滤,以防止恶意攻击和非法输入。
2年前 -
要获得PHP表单元素,可以通过以下方法和操作流程:
1. 在HTML中使用表单标签(form)来创建表单,并设置表单的属性,例如提交目标(action),提交方式(method)等;
2. 在表单中使用不同的表单元素来收集用户的输入,常见的表单元素有文本输入框(input type=”text”),密码输入框(input type=”password”),单选按钮(input type=”radio”),复选框(input type=”checkbox”),下拉列表(select),文本区域(textarea)等;
3. 设置表单元素的属性,如名称(name),值(value),大小(size),最大长度(maxlength)等,以便后端能够正确处理用户输入;
4. 根据需求,可以使用一些表单元素之间的关联特性,例如使用label元素绑定表单元素,使用fieldset和legend元素组织相关的表单元素等;
5. 使用submit按钮(input type=”submit”)或者按钮元素(button)来提交表单数据;
6. 在PHP后端接收表单数据时,可以使用$_POST或$_GET全局变量来获取表单数据。$_POST用于接收POST提交的表单数据,$_GET用于接收GET提交的表单数据。例如,通过$_POST[‘name’]可以获取名为name的表单元素的值;
7. 对于复选框、多选下拉列表等多个选项的表单元素,可以使用数组来接收或处理多个值;
8. 在表单提交后,可以对接收到的表单数据进行校验和处理。可以使用一些PHP内置函数或者自定义函数来对输入进行验证,如empty()函数判断输入是否为空、preg_match()函数判断输入是否符合正则表达式等;
9. 根据业务需求,可以使用数据库操作来将表单数据存储到数据库中,或者将表单数据发送到其他系统进行处理;
10. 最后,可以根据业务需求给出用户相应的反馈,例如显示成功提示信息、错误提示信息等。通过上述步骤,可以实现在PHP中获得表单元素,并处理和存储用户输入的数据。根据具体的业务需求,可以进行适当的扩展和优化。
2年前